Best Buy Summer Tech Fest 2026: Dates, Discounts, and Retail Context

Best Buy Summer Tech Fest 2026 runs from June 22 through June 28, offering discounts of up to fifty percent on laptops, televisions, gaming equipment, headphones, and small household appliances. The promotion remains accessible to all consumers through digital storefronts, mobile applications, and physical locations without requiring a paid subscription. Registered members receive additional financial incentives, including exclusive pricing tiers, automatic reward bonuses on larger transactions, and a new percentage-based cashback structure applied to eligible purchases throughout the promotional window.

How Does This Sale Fit Into the Broader Retail Calendar?

The timing of this promotional event does not occur in isolation. Major consumer electronics retailers consistently coordinate their midyear sales to align with established industry benchmarks. Amazon Prime Day typically sets the baseline for discount expectations, prompting competitors to launch counter-programming events that emphasize comparable or superior value propositions. Best Buy has positioned its promotional window to begin one day ahead of the primary industry benchmark, a tactical decision designed to capture early market attention. This early launch allows the retailer to secure initial consumer spending before competitors fully activate their promotional engines.

Competitor retailers have responded with similarly structured initiatives. Target has announced its Target Circle Deal Days, which commence on June 23, while Walmart has scheduled its Deals event to begin on June 22. This synchronized rollout creates a highly concentrated period of price competition across the consumer electronics sector. The alignment of these events forces merchants to refine their discount strategies, as consumers will inevitably compare pricing across multiple platforms. The resulting market dynamics prioritize transparency, accessibility, and cumulative value over isolated promotional gimmicks.
